I'm trying to get a smaller font in my text-consoles (using vt) on my Ryzen 4700 and Vega10 Renoir - based laptop with a fresh install of FreeBSD CURRENT from last week.

UEFI or BIOS setup?
UEFI
__blockquote_end__
UEFI
__blockquote_start__
With UEFI, sc and hw.vga.textmode has no effect. With UEFI or
BIOS+hw.vga.textmode=0, you can set screen.font variable (empty value will
cause the values list to be printed), or use loadfont command with your custom
font file (created with vtfontcvt).
I added 'screen.font="8x16"' to /boot/loader.conf, worked like a charm first time.
